12. Athlete’s first sport.

There are 208 clients.

We will begin our list with Athletes First, the second most valuable NFL agency. The agency was founded in 2001 and is privately owned. The agency’s headquarters are in Laguna Hills, California.

The agency provides full-service athlete management. It has represented elite NFL players since its inception. They handle the contracts, marketing, and endorsements of the players.

Similarly, Athlete First employs three of the most powerful football agents. Furthermore, the agency’s David Mulugheta, Todd France, and Brian Murphy have collectively negotiated $4.4 billion in NFL contracts.

The agency’s mission statement is “Do the right thing, with the right people, for the right reasons.” Aside from negotiators, their agents include trained attorneys. As a client service, they also organize events and charities.

Athlete First had 19 of the first 62 picks in the 2020 NFL Draft. According to Forbes, the agency’s commission is $85.2 million.

11. MVP Sports Group, Inc.

Baseball is a sport.

Number of customers: 24

The MVP Sports Group, led by agent Dan Lozano, is the next top sports agency firm.

It was founded in 2010 and is a premier full-service agency that represents some of the top MLB players. The headquarters of the company is in Los Angeles, California.

MVP Sports Group negotiated three of MLB’s largest contracts. Similarly, the agency represents a dozen other major league players.

However, Manny Machado’s $300 million deal with the San Diego Padres, Alberto Pujol’s $240 million deal with the Los Angeles Angels, and Joe Vetto’s $225 million deal with the Cincinnati Reds are the three largest contracts.

Athlete representation, sports marketing, sponsorship opportunities, and community outreach campaigns are also specialties of the agency.

According to Forbes, MVP Sports Group commissions are worth $44.1 million, with a contract value of $872 million under management.

10. Octagon Sports Management

Football, hockey, basketball, baseball, golf, and tennis are all popular sports.

Total number of clients: 366

Octagon Sports Agency represents athletes from a wide range of major sports leagues. As a result, the agency firm has one of the most diverse rosters of athletes.

The company’s headquarters are in Stanford, Connecticut. Advantage International, based in Washington, DC, was founded in 1982. It is an Interpublic Group subsidiary.

In addition to representing some of the biggest names in sports, the firm is also successful sports and brand consultant. It is also the largest sponsorship consultant.

Octagon Sports Agency is a pioneer in the field of athlete representation and management. Among its many clients is Olympic gold medalists Simon Biles, Stephen Curry, Giannis Antetokounmpo, and Dustin Byfuglien.

Similarly, the company manages the marketing of various brands in 22 different countries, including BMW, Mastercard, Cisco, and others. Sports Business Journal Awards named the firm Best Talent Representation of the Year in 2018.

Furthermore, Forbes estimates the firm’s commissions to be $112.4 million, and it manages contracts worth $2.3 billion.

9. Basketball and football

Number of customers: 83

Priority Sports & Entertainment, founded in 1985, is a full-service sports management firm that represents NFL and NBA players. The company’s headquarters are in Chicago, Illinois.

The agency is one of the largest independently owned sports agencies in the United States. Mark Bartelstein, a former Morgan Stanley investment banker, founded it.

Mark Bartelstein’s most notable contract negotiation is that of NBA star John “Hot Rod” Williams. Furthermore, the agreement earned the NBA star the title of highest-paid player in team sports history at the time.

According to the Sports Business Journal, Bartelstein is one of the most influential sports agents. Furthermore, Forbes has named the company twice as one of the World’s Most Valuable Sports Agencies.

Similarly, Forbes estimates the firm’s commissions to be $42.9 million, with a contract value of $1.17 billion under management.

7. Klutch Sports Group

Basketball and football

Number of customers: 49

Klutch Sports Group is the top sports agency firm on our list at number seven. Rich Paul, LeBron James’ best friend, and sports agent, founded the agency in 2012.

Despite its meteoric rise, the agency is now a subsidiary of the United Talent Agency (UTA). The company’s headquarters are in Los Angeles, California.

Over the last five years, the agency has risen to the 23rd spot on the list of the world’s most valuable sports agencies. Initially representing basketball, the agency is now also representing football.

The agency’s clientele includes some of the NBA’s biggest names. Of course, Paul’s best friend LeBron James is on the list, as are NBA stars such as Ben Simmions, Anthony Davis, and John Wall, among others.

The Klutch Sports Group represented two of the first three picks in the 2020 NFL Draft.

According to Forbes, the group has $58.1 million in commissions and $1.6 billion in contract value under management.

6. GestiFute

Soccer is a sport.

There are 137 clients.

GestiFute is a Portuguese agency firm that represents soccer players. Jorge Mendes founded the business in 1996. The company’s headquarters are in Porto, Portugal.

The agency is involved in several high-profile transfers in the European transfer market. Previously, Portugal allowed third parties to own a portion of the player’s economic rights to receive a portion of the transfer fees.

As a result, GestiFute was actively involved in third-party ownership before FIFA imposing a restriction. Silva International Investment is the company’s largest shareholder, and Riccardo Silva is its current CEO.

Among the agency’s valuable clients is five-time Ballon d’Or winner Cristiano Ronaldo, David De Gea, Bernando Silva, and James Rodrguez.

According to Forbes, GestiFute’s commission is $104 million. Its contract value under management is also $1.04 billion.

5. ICM Stellar Sports

Sports include soccer and football.

Total number of clients: 390

The ICM Stellar Sports in London is ranked fifth on our list of the top sports agency firms. The agency is the world’s leading soccer agency. Jonathan Barnett and David Manasseh founded the firm in 1994.

Over the years, the agency has managed several elite athletes. As a result, it is one of the largest and most successful sports agencies in the world. Similarly, it has made some of the most significant deals in soccer history.

Aside from being a sports agency, it is also a member of the ICM Partners, a world-leading talent agency that represents artists, content creators, authors, journalists, and other professionals.

ICM Stellar Sports quickly established itself as one of the top agencies representing international athletes after its inception. Gareth Bale, Saul Niguez, and Maxi Gomez are among its notable clients.

Forbes manages the agency’s commission, which is estimated to be $142.6 million and has a contract value of $1.43 billion.

4. Sports Management Excel

Sports include baseball, basketball, and golf.

Number of customers: 183

Excel Sports Management represents several NBA, MLB, and PGA players. Jeff A. Schwartz established the agency in 2002. Its headquarters are located in New York.

For a multi-sport agency, the agency has one of the highest contract-value-to-client ratios in the industry. Similarly, the agency strives to help athletes reach their full professional and personal potential.

The firm’s strategic marketing and public relations campaigns help athletes become more desirable and stand out. As a result, it is one of the most powerful multi-sport agencies in the world.

Tiger Woods, Kevin Love, Blake Griffin, Zack Greinke, and Masahiro Tanaka are among the notable clients of Excel Sports Management.

According to Forbes, the agency’s commission is $191.9 million, with a contract value under the management of $3.99 billion.

3. Wasserman Media Group, Inc.

Soccer, baseball, football, golf, basketball, hockey, and tennis are all popular sports.

There are 727 clients.

The Wasserman Media Group LLC was founded in 1998 as a sports marketing and talent management firm. The agency is based in Los Angeles, and its founder is Lew Wasserman.

The agency offers public relations services to athletes. Its annual sales are expected to be $1.35 billion. As a result, it has risen rapidly among the best agencies.

Wasserman is one of the world’s largest multi-sport agencies. It has also added football agency Key Sports and hockey agency Acme World Sports, allowing the agency to move up the ranks.

Similarly, Russell Westbrook, Roman Josi, Shaq Thompson, Steven Adams, Giancarlo Stanton, and others are among Wasserman’s most valuable clients.

Forbes estimates the group’s commitment to be $331.4 million in 2020, with a contract value under the management of $5.73 billion.

2. Boras Company

Baseball is a sport.

There are 81 clients.

The Boras Corporation is a top baseball agency that represents MLB players. The agency was founded by Scott Boras, who has been named the “Most Powerful Sports Agent in the World.”

The company’s headquarters are in Newport Beach, California. Scott Boras, the company’s founder, has negotiated some of the world’s largest professional contracts.

The most notable contract negotiation, however, is MLB right fielder Bryce Harper’s $330 million deal with the Philadelphia Phillies. Similarly, the agency excels at increasing the earnings of elite amateur players in each draft.

Similarly, in addition to Harper, Gerrit Cole, and Stephen Strasburg, Anthony Rendon is a valuable client of Boras Corporation.

According to Forbes, the agency’s commissions total $161.1 million, with a contract value of $3.22 billion under management.

1. Agency for Creative Artists (CAA)

Baseball, basketball, football, hockey, and soccer are all sports.

There are 828 clients.

And we’ve risen to the top of the list. Creative Artists Agency, based in Los Angeles, is the top sports agency (CAA). The agency was founded by Michael Ovitz.

CAA is widely regarded as the most powerful company in the talent agency industry. Furthermore, the agency is the most dominant sports agency, ranking first in Forbes’ sports agencies 2020.

Similarly, the agency is ranked first in football and basketball, second in hockey, fourth in baseball, and sixth in soccer. Furthermore, it represents nearly 1,000 professional athletes.

However, notable CAA agent negotiations include Robinson Cano’s $240 million contract with the Mariners, Buster Posey’s $167 million deal with the San Francisco Giants, and others.

In addition, the agency employs 11 of the world’s top 50 most powerful agents. Athletes such as Paul George, Drew Brees, Julio Jones, Matt Ryan, and D’Angelo Russell are among the valuable clients.

According to Forbes, CAA’s commissions total $419.3 million, with an $8.86 billion contract value under management.
